Why Hidden Key Holders for Outside Is Necessary

I find hidden key holders for outside necessary because they give me a simple backup when I need access to my home without carrying every key with me. Whether I’m going for a walk, working in the yard, or helping a family member get in, having a discreet place to keep a spare key gives me peace of mind. It saves me from getting locked out and makes everyday life a little easier.

My main reason for using one is convenience, but I also value the security it can provide when it’s used properly. A hidden key holder placed in a smart, discreet spot is much safer than leaving a key under a doormat or flowerpot, where it’s easy for others to find. It helps me stay prepared for emergencies while keeping access less obvious to strangers.

I also like that it gives me flexibility. If I have guests, workers, or trusted family members who may need entry while I’m away, a hidden key holder can be a practical solution. For me, it’s not just about hiding a key—it’s about being ready, reducing stress, and making sure I always have a backup plan.

My Buying Guides on Hidden Key Holders For Outside

When I started looking for hidden key holders for outside, I realized there are a lot more options than I expected. Some look realistic, some are more discreet, and some are built to handle weather better than others. Based on my own experience, I’ve learned that choosing the right one depends on where I plan to place it, how often I need to access it, and how much security I want.

1. Check the Level of Discretion

The first thing I look at is how well the key holder blends in. If it stands out too much, it defeats the purpose. I prefer designs that look like natural outdoor items, such as rocks, planters, or garden décor. The more convincing it looks, the better it works for me.

2. Choose Weather-Resistant Materials

Since it will be used outside, I always make sure the material can handle rain, sun, and temperature changes. In my experience, plastic that feels flimsy usually doesn’t last long. I look for strong resin, durable metal, or weatherproof finishes so my key holder stays in good shape over time.

3. Make Sure It Has a Secure Closure

A hidden key holder should be easy for me to open but not easy for someone else to guess. I pay attention to the locking mechanism, magnetic closure, or sealed compartment. If it feels loose or weak, I don’t trust it to protect my spare key.

4. Consider the Size of the Compartment

I always check whether the compartment is large enough for the key I need to store. Some hidden holders only fit a small house key, while others can hold multiple keys or even a small access card. I like to measure my key first so I don’t end up with one that is too small.

5. Think About Placement

Where I place the hidden holder matters just as much as the product itself. I usually choose a spot that is discreet but still easy for me to remember. I avoid places that are too obvious, like right by the front door, and I prefer areas that naturally blend into the surroundings.

6. Look for Realistic Design

I’ve found that the most effective hidden key holders are the ones that look like ordinary outdoor objects. A realistic fake rock or garden ornament can be much better than a plain box. If it looks natural enough, it is less likely to be noticed by others.

7. Evaluate Ease of Access

I want a hidden key holder that I can access quickly when I need it. If it is too difficult to open or too awkward to reach, it becomes frustrating. I look for a balance between convenience for me and security from others.

8. Read Reviews Before Buying

Before I buy, I always read customer reviews. Real users often mention whether the product actually looks convincing, how well it holds up outside, and whether the closure works properly. Reviews have helped me avoid products that looked good in pictures but failed in real use.

9. Match It to Your Environment

I also think about the area where it will be used. A hidden key holder that works well in a garden may not be the best choice for a porch, garage, or apartment entrance. I try to pick one that fits naturally with the space around my home.

10. Balance Price and Quality

In my experience, the cheapest option is not always the best. I look for something that feels sturdy and reliable without being overpriced. A good hidden key holder is worth paying a little more for if it gives me better durability and peace of mind.
